Typically, the rents that landlords charge fall between 0.8% and 1.1% of the home's value. For example, for a home valued at $250,000, a landlord could charge between $2,000 and $2,750 each month. If your home is worth $100,000 or less, it's best to charge rent that's close to 1% of your home's value.
Determine the Gross Rental Multiplier To calculate a GRM, divide the property's price by its yearly rent for example, a $500,000 house that rents for $3,000 a month would have a GRM of 13.9, which is derived by dividing the $36,000 in annual rent into the $500,000 price.

One drawback to investing in a rental property is that for most people, owning a rental property is a serious concentration of their assets. It would take a significant portion of the average American's net worth to fully own a rental property. ... Concentration of assets is not a wise investment strategy.
Calculate your annual rental income. Subtract your expenses from your annual rental income. This is your cash flow. Add your equity build to your cash flow. ... Divide your net income by your total investment to get your rental property return on investment.
